How Much Does Drug Rehab Cost in Colorado?

Colorado is ranked 11th nationwide in terms of addiction treatment affordability, with an average cost of addiction treatment of $56,413.

$139k Medical Detox
$50k Inpatient Rehab
$8k Outpatient Rehab
$7k Methadone Treatment

The costs of addiction treatment listed for cities and states are averages based on the cost of the treatment types listed above. These averages are high due to the cost of medical detoxification and residential inpatient rehab programs.

These numbers also reflect the raw cost of drug rehab, before any insurance coverage. The typical individual seeking addiction treatment can expect to pay much less for outpatient or intensive outpatient services than the averages listed below.

How to Pay for Addiction Treatment in Colorado?

There are many ways to pay for drug rehab in Colorado. Most treatment centers accept cash or self-payment, as well as private health insurance. However, there are many treatment centers in Colorado that accept Medicaid and Medicare, or offer sliding scale payments or other low-cost payment options. Here’s the complete breakdown of how to pay for addiction treatment in Colorado.

379 accept self-payment or cash
221 accept private health insurance
5 offer free treatment
236 accept Colorado Medicaid coverage
134 accept Medicare
140 offer low-cost treatment
262 offer sliding-scale fees
150 accept TRICARE coverage

Insurance for Drug Rehab in Colorado

Aetna is the most widely-accepted insurance for drug rehabs in Colorado, with 147 treatment centers in the state accepting their insurance. Blue Cross Blue Shield is the 2nd most popular with 140 treatment centers accepting it followed by Cigna in 3rd accepted by 138 drug rehabs.

Colorado Rehab Admissions in 2023

Colorado is ranked 5th nationwide in drug rehab admissions, with 1372 rehab admissions per 100,000 population in 2023, which is significantly higher than than the U.S. national average of 621 admissions per 100,000.

Drug Overdoses in Colorado in 2024

Colorado is ranked 21st nationwide in terms of annual drug overdoses, with an average of 32.6 overdoses per 100,000 population and a total of 1,926 overdoses in 2023. Opioid abuse accounted for 68% of all drug overdoses in Colorado, with a total of 1,309 opioid overdoses in 2024.

Narcotics Violations and DUIs in Colorado

Narcotics Violations

Colorado is ranked 35th for drug and narcotics-related violations, with an estimated 282 narcotics citations per 100,000 population which is lower than the National Average of 421.

DUIs

Colorado has the 15th highest rate of drunk driving in the nation, with a total of 267 DUI arrests per 100,000 people in 2023 (and 15,698 total DUI arrests).
